A peculiar piece, What Is The Place Of New Science Bloggers In Today's Science Blogosphere? You can see responses in the comments, as well as Ed Yong at G+. My own perspective is colored by the fact that I've been blogging since April of 2002. In other words, this April I'll probably be blogging for 10 years. A few months ago I mentioned to Randal Parker of FuturePundit, who started blogging in the summer of 2002, that I frankly would have been totally surprised if you'd told me back then that I'd still be "in the game" in 2011. It seemed like a passing hobby (in fact, of the five people who started at "Gene Expression" in June of 2002 three of the four others continue to have a blog or media profile).
